DLM: Eliminate CF_CONNECT_PENDING flag



Before this patch, there was a flag in the con structure that was
used to determine whether or not a connect was needed. The bit was
set here and there, and cleared here and there, so it left some
race conditions: the bit was set, work was queued, then the worker
cleared the bit, allowing someone else to set it while the worker
ran. For the most part, this worked okay, but we got into trouble
if connections were lost and it needed to reconnect.

This patch eliminates the flag in favor of simply checking if we
actually have a sock pointer while protected by the mutex.
